Newbies Guide to Metal Polishing - More often than not, the polishing of metal is important for aesthetic reasons and for clean-room applications. It's one of the most popular treatments due to its efficiency in bettering the natural attractiveness of the product, for example, motor bike parts, car parts or kitchenware. Equally, many clean-rooms will want a shiny finish in order to reduce the perviousness of the components that may cause particles to build up and contaminate. An excellent illustration of this implementation could be in vacuum chambers.

You will find several strategies to finish metal, and we will examine examples of the techniques required. Various metals may be burnished manually, using purpose made buffing machines, electromechanically or chemically. A special finishing paste or compound is regularly utilised, that could include tripoli, dolomite, limestone, chalk, aluminum oxide, chromium oxide, or iron oxide.

Polishing stainless steel, due to its mediocre thermal conductivity, its hardness, and its relatively high viscidness is in general one of the most time intensive. Opposite of that scenario, items created from non-ferrous metal are often more receptive to finishing, since these call for the lowest number of operations.

A decreased pad speed is applied if a top quality mirror finish is mandatory. Finishing buffs plastered in compound can be markedly affected by specific forces on the pad. The level of the pressure on the surface could be increased within certain limitations, having said that, going beyond the ideal measure of force not only decreases the quality level of the process, but also can worsen efficiency, can cause wear to the part, and moreover an evident heating up of the metal being worked on, as a result of friction. For thin objects, it will be increased heat (and a corresponding pliancy of the material) that will potentially cause materials to bend, twist or distort. In general, it requires a proficient technician to factor in all these points to equally not cause harm to the piece and to perform the work competently. To appreciably boost the standard of the resultant surface, the buffing operation needs to be accomplished with reduced power and not so much pressure in an effort to finally produce a surface that doesn't have any scores or marks coming from the polishing procedure, thereby ending up with a fabulous mirror finish.
